SpaceX is finalizing plans to acquire AI coding startup Cursor for $60 billion roughly 30 days after its blockbuster initial public offering, according to sources familiar with the matter. The rocket and satellite company expects to list on the Nasdaq on June 12 under the ticker SPCX, targeting a valuation of approximately $1.75 trillion and raising $75 billion in what would be the largest stock-market debut in history, surpassing Saudi Aramco's $29.4 billion offering in 2019.
The acquisition timeline puts the deal closing in July, assuming the IPO proceeds on schedule and receives necessary regulatory approvals. SpaceX disclosed in April that it had secured an option to acquire Cursor for $60 billion, but delayed the transaction due to the imminent IPO process. If the deal falls apart, SpaceX would instead pay a $10 billion breakup fee in cash for their joint work on AI coding tools. The announcement, made on Elon Musk's social platform X, stated that the two firms were "now working closely together to create the world's best coding and knowledge work AI."
Cursor's Meteoric Rise
Cursor, launched in 2023, has become one of the fastest-growing startups in history. The AI coding assistant helps programmers write, debug, and ship code using large language models and agentic workflows. By mid-2025, it had amassed over one million paying customers, with annualized revenue reaching $500 million in May 2025 and doubling to $1 billion by October of that year. Earlier in 2025, Cursor was in talks to raise $2 billion at a valuation of roughly $50 billion, with prominent investors including Andreessen Horowitz, Thrive Capital, and Nvidia.
Cursor has become a central player in the "vibe coding" movement, a workflow where developers provide high-level intent and AI agents handle much of the execution. The company released Composer 2.5 in late 2025, its latest agentic coding model. According to Cursor's blog, Composer 2.5 was built on Moonshot AI's open-source Kimi K2.5 checkpoint and refined through more difficult reinforcement-learning environments and 25 times more synthetic tasks than its predecessor. Separately, Cursor has announced plans to train a larger model from scratch using xAI's Colossus 2 supercomputer, though no release date has been set for that effort.

The SpaceX-xAI Empire Expands
The planned Cursor acquisition would further expand an already sprawling Musk empire. SpaceX completed its merger with xAI, Musk's artificial intelligence company and parent of social media platform X, in February 2026 in an all-stock transaction that valued the combined entity at $1.25 trillion. That deal, the largest merger in corporate history, folded xAI's Grok chatbot, its Colossus data-center infrastructure, and the former Twitter platform into SpaceX's operations. The merger was aimed at leveraging SpaceX's hardware and manufacturing expertise to support xAI's compute-intensive AI models, while giving xAI access to SpaceX's revenue streams and political capital.
